A leading asset management company in Chesterfield is looking for a Transfers Officer for a 6-month fixed-term contract. You will manage all activities related to asset transfers, including in and out transfers, ensuring accuracy in record-keeping and compliance with regulatory requirements.
The role is suited for detail-oriented individuals who can effectively collaborate with internal teams and external counterparties.
Benefits include a hybrid working model and salary dependent on experience.
